Tesla chargers win more backers as its plug becomes American standard
Tesla’s charging technology won more backers as a handful of players in the electric-vehicle power industry said they would offer compatible equipment, further solidifying the automaker’s system as the U.S. standard. GM to invest $632 million at its Fort Wayne, Indiana, truck plant
General Motors Co. plans to invest $632 million at its Fort Wayne Assembly Plant for production of the next-generation internal combustion engine light-duty trucks, the company said Monday. Hilo One smart e-scooter launches with AI tech
A new e-scooter has been launched by former Aston Martin and Nissan boss Andy Palmer. The Hilo One has been partly developed by Lotus Engineering and features AI technology to alert the rider and pedestrians to potential dangers. Fiat 600 crossover revealed as Italian firm’s Jeep Avenger rival
Fiat has revealed the electric successor to the 500X crossover – the Italian firm’s answer to the Jeep Avenger, which will go on sale later this year. Expected to use the e-CMP2 platform from parent firm Stellantis, the crossover is named the Fiat 600 and will share much of the Avenger’s underpinnings.
